It is with profound sadness that we announce the passing of Paulino Antonio Rodriguez III, aged 46, on Monday, Jan. 22, 2024, in Ruskin, FL. Paulino, a beloved father, son and uncle, touched the lives of many and will be deeply missed.

Paulino was born in Bradenton, FL, to Paulino and Sylvia Rodriguez. From a young age, Paulino was deeply rooted in his religious beliefs and found solace and strength in his faith. He was a devout member of Saint Anne Church in Ruskin, where he completed all his sacraments. Paulino actively participated in church services, prayer groups and community events, finding spiritual fulfillment in his relationship with God and his involvement in the church community. His faith was not just a part of his life; it was the cornerstone upon which he built his values, principles and outlook on the world.

Throughout his life, Paulino was known for his warm heart, laughter and unwavering devotion to his family. He brightened any room he walked in, lifted anyone up, and his outgoing personality made his energy infectious. He had a deep love for his daughter and niece and took great pride in being a loving father.

Paulino lived every moment to the fullest and enjoyed spending time outdoors, whether it was fishing on the Gulf Coast or cheering on his favorite Patriots. Whether casting a line into the tranquil waters or simply taking in the beauty of the coastline, Paulino cherished the serenity and peace that the outdoors provided him. An avid sports enthusiast, Paulino could often be found cheering on his favorite teams with unwavering enthusiasm. Sports provided Paulino with not only entertainment but also opportunities to connect with loved ones and create lasting memories.

Paulino is survived by his loving parents, Paulino and Sylvia Rodriguez; his daughter, Aliya Tyler Rodriguez; and his niece, Daniellah Rodriguez. He will also be remembered fondly by his extended family.
